Even if you're not a hunter. Even if you've never really thought about ducks and our ecosystem. Even if you think it doesn't really impact you- you'd be wrong. Ducks Unlimited has spent more than $100 million in Texas to conserve, restore, and manage wetlands and associated habitats for North America's waterfowl.

Matt Brice started The Federal Grill in Houston 2013. He opened the second location three weeks before Covid. His was the first business to go against regulations and open during Covid and it garnered him national attention, including the opportunity to open a third location. The guys talk government, business, boots, self improvement, the books you need to read to get you to the next level and food.
